Yes, you can give IPMAT examination dear as those who are appearing for class 12 th examination or are waiting for the results can also apply for the IPMAT examination .

You can check the IPMAT 2020 eligibility criteria provided below :-

  • You should have scored a minimumof 60% in class 10 th /SSC and class 12 th / HSC or equivalent examination in case of General and NC-OBC category while only 55% in class 10 th /SSC and class 12 th / HSC or equivalent examination is minimum requirement in case of SC, ST and PWD (DA) category
  • Applicants must have passed the qualifying examination in 2018, 2019 or should be appearing for it in 2020
  • Also, the applicants should be of maximum 20 years of age as on July 31, 2020 and not more than that.

ipmat is the entrance test by iim indore for integrated bba+mba course. however if you have passed 10+2 course in 2019, you can appear in ipmat exam on 2019, 2020 and 2021. you need to fulfill the eligibility criteria for appear in ipmat , for general or obc, minimum of 60% marks in 10+2 course. for sc/st it is 55%.

age limit is 20 years  for general or obc as on August 01, 2019

age limit is 25 years  for sc / st as on August 01, 2019

see ipmat is the entrance exam conducts by iim indore for integrated course in management studies admission. where a 10+2 course pass out students can apply. whether NMAT by gmac (Graduate Management Admission Council ) exam is for mba admission and a candidate need to have a graduation degree in any discipline or in final year of degree course to apply for this exam. nmat and ipmat both may have same type of syllabus as quantitative , numerical aptitude, logical reasoning etc. but nmat exam level is very high compare to IPMAT. you should follow cat/mat/ xat previous question paper for preparing of nmat exam.

One of the best books to prepare for IPMAT is  Crack the IIM Indore IPM Entrance Exam, published by Pearson and written by IIM Lucknow Alumnus Nishit Sinha. Apart from this, solve NCERTs maths book class 11 ans 12. For verbal ability, RS Aggarwal's verbal ability book is good. Read newspapers thoroughly to stay updates about current affairs. Solve previous years' question papers, give mock tests if possible.

It is not compulsory to have maths as a subject for IPMAT. For eligibility, you need to have 60% score in SSC and HSC examination or equivalent examination.

So, you are eligible even if you are from Arts stream. Also, you must have completed your qualifying examination in 2018, 2019 or 2020 for being eligible in 2020 exam.
